Hi all wanted to post this. Thanksgiving 2006 we lost our home to a fire bad thing was we lost our chocolate lab Chelsea girl. Some how Real tree got an email and sent it to their buyers. Duck Commander sent me and my wife every product they sell. Korie called the next day to ask what sizes my wife and I wore, the next day we received every clothing item they made. I also received a Darton bow, River's West appeal, and a countless list of other items from any and everybody in the business of Real tree.

Thanks again to all Joe.
